Ian Rowan

Senior Software Engineer

Ian Rowan is a seasoned software engineer with extensive experience in blockchain technology, AI, and machine learning. Currently serving as a Senior Software Engineer at Circle since September 2025, Rowan previously held the position of Lead Blockchain Protocol Engineer at Commonwealth, where responsibilities included smart contract development and educating cross-functional teams on blockchain fundamentals. Additional experience includes leading blockchain product development at DAOHQ, founding MindBuilder AI, and building innovative projects like the nūrio EEG device. Rowan's multifaceted background spans contributions to various companies, including significant roles in AI/Machine Learning writing and IoT software engineering. Rowan holds a Bachelor's degree in Applied Engineering Science from Michigan State University.

Links

Previous companies


Org chart

No direct reports

Teams

This person is not in any teams


Offices

This person is not in any offices